如何在WebForm中使用javascript防止連打(雙擊)
更新時(shí)間:2007年01月08日 00:00:00 作者:
http://www.cnblogs.com/dahuzizyd/archive/2007/01/04/javascript_Double_click.html
在WebForm上,有的處理需要比較長(zhǎng)的時(shí)間,為了防止重復(fù)提交,就要使用防連擊
javaScript代碼:
function doubleCheck(){
if (window.document.readyState != null &&
window.document.readyState != 'complete')
{
alert("正在處理,請(qǐng)等待!");
return false;
}
else
{
return true;
}
}
在C#代碼中:
this.backButton.Attributes["onClick"] = "return doubleCheck()";
在WebForm上,有的處理需要比較長(zhǎng)的時(shí)間,為了防止重復(fù)提交,就要使用防連擊
javaScript代碼:
function doubleCheck(){
if (window.document.readyState != null &&
window.document.readyState != 'complete')
{
alert("正在處理,請(qǐng)等待!");
return false;
}
else
{
return true;
}
}
在C#代碼中:
this.backButton.Attributes["onClick"] = "return doubleCheck()";
您可能感興趣的文章:
- HighCharts圖表控件在ASP.NET WebForm中的使用總結(jié)(全)
- ASP.NET WebForm中<%=%>與<%#%>的區(qū)別
- 水晶報(bào)表asp.net的webform下基本用法實(shí)例
- WebForm獲取checkbox選中的值(幾個(gè)簡(jiǎn)單的示例)
- js腳本獲取webform服務(wù)器控件的方法
- Ajax Throws Sys.WebForms.PageRequestManagerErrorException with Response.Redirect的解決方法
- asp.net WebForm頁(yè)面間傳值方法
- asp.net WebForm頁(yè)面間傳值方法
- Webform 內(nèi)置對(duì)象 Session對(duì)象、Application全局對(duì)象,ViewState詳細(xì)介紹
相關(guān)文章
ASP.NET創(chuàng)建三層架構(gòu)圖解詳細(xì)教程
本文以圖片的形式完整演示了創(chuàng)建三層架構(gòu)的完整步驟,簡(jiǎn)單實(shí)用,希望能給大家一些幫助。2016-04-04ASP.NET 5已終結(jié),迎來(lái)ASP.NET Core 1.0和.NET Core 1.0
命名是非常困難的事情,微軟這次為了和ASP.NET4.6做區(qū)分,采用了全新的命名方式ASP.NET Core 1.0,它是一個(gè)全新的框架。2016-03-03ASP.NET中FileUpload文件上傳控件應(yīng)用實(shí)例
本文主要介紹FileUpload文件上傳控件在實(shí)際開(kāi)發(fā)中經(jīng)常遇到的問(wèn)題并給出解決方法,希望對(duì)大家有所幫助。2016-04-04ASP.Net?Core?MVC基礎(chǔ)系列之獲取配置信息
這篇文章介紹了ASP.Net?Core?MVC獲取配置信息的方法,對(duì)大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價(jià)值,需要的朋友們下面隨著小編來(lái)一起學(xué)習(xí)學(xué)習(xí)吧2022-02-02發(fā)布WEB站點(diǎn)時(shí)出現(xiàn)Server Application Unavailable
發(fā)布WEB站點(diǎn)時(shí)出現(xiàn)Server Application Unavailable...2006-12-12